This material is literally forged under intense heat, typically above 1,700°F (927°C), which is above steel's recrystallization temperature. This super-heated process allows the steel to be formed and shaped much more easily, resulting in a product that's incredibly versatile and cost-effective for large-scale applications. Think about it: massive slabs of steel, often weighing many tons, are passed through a series of rollers at these high temperatures, gradually reducing their thickness and elongating them into thin, flat sheets. These sheets are then coiled up once they cool down, ready for transport and further processing.
The magic of hot rolled coil steel lies in its robust mechanical properties. It's known for its excellent weldability, ductility, and strength, making it ideal for structural components where precise dimensions aren't the absolute top priority. Unlike its cousin, cold rolled steel, HRC has a rougher, scaled surface and slightly less precise tolerances, but it compensates with its sheer power and lower production cost. This makes it an economical choice for projects requiring significant quantities of strong, durable material. The US Midwest: America's Steel Heartland
Alright, let's talk about why the US Midwest domestic hot rolled coil steel market is such a powerhouse. The Midwest isn't just a geographical region; it's America's historical and contemporary steel heartland, a place where the clang of steel mills has echoed for generations. This region became the epicenter of US steel production for a combination of brilliant reasons, guys. First off, its proximity to critical raw materials like iron ore, especially from the Mesabi Range in Minnesota, was a game-changer. Imagine huge deposits of the very stuff you need to make steel, right in your backyard! Then add in the ready access to coal from states like Pennsylvania and West Virginia, essential for firing up those furnaces, and you've got a potent recipe. But it wasn't just raw materials; the Midwest also benefited immensely from its unparalleled transportation infrastructure. The Great Lakes provided a natural highway for moving iron ore and finished products, while an expanding network of railroads and waterways connected mills to burgeoning industrial centers and markets across the nation. This logistical advantage meant that steel could be produced and distributed efficiently, cementing the region's dominance.
Throughout the 20th century, cities like Pittsburgh, Chicago, Cleveland, and Gary became synonymous with steel. These were places where entire communities were built around the mills, creating a skilled workforce with a deep, generational knowledge of steelmaking. This legacy of expertise is invaluable, and it continues to be a competitive advantage for US Midwest domestic hot rolled coil steel producers today. While the landscape of the steel industry has evolved, with fewer, but larger and more technologically advanced mills, the Midwest still hosts many of the nation's major steel producers. These aren't your grandpa's mills anymore; they're often highly automated, environmentally conscious facilities, investing heavily in modern technologies to produce high-quality hot rolled coil steel more efficiently than ever before. Applications & Characteristics: Where HRC Shines
So, why is US Midwest domestic hot rolled coil steel so darn important? Because it shows up everywhere, guys! Its unique blend of characteristics makes it the go-to material for a staggering array of applications, particularly where strength, formability, and cost-effectiveness are paramount. Think about the construction industry, for starters. Hot rolled steel is the backbone of skyscrapers, bridges, and industrial buildings. We're talking about everything from large structural beams and columns to channel sections and rebar – that ribbed steel rod that reinforces concrete. Its robustness allows engineers to design structures that can withstand immense loads and stresses, ensuring safety and longevity. This isn't just about big buildings either; it's also used for framing in smaller commercial structures and even some residential applications where superior strength is needed. The ability to produce large quantities of reliable, strong steel coils means that major infrastructure projects can proceed with confidence, knowing they have a consistent supply of essential materials.
Then, shift your focus to the automotive sector. While cold rolled steel gets a lot of press for car body panels due to its smooth finish, hot rolled coil steel plays an equally crucial, albeit less visible, role. It's extensively used for chassis components, wheel rims, suspension parts, and other structural elements that demand high strength and durability to protect passengers and support the vehicle's mechanics. The ductility of hot rolled steel allows it to be formed into complex shapes required for these parts, absorbing energy in a crash or simply enduring the rigors of daily driving. Beyond these major players, HRC is critical for manufacturing pipes and tubes, which are then used in everything from water pipelines to oil and gas transportation. It's also found in railway tracks, agricultural equipment, heavy machinery, and even large household appliances. Its versatility extends to creating storage tanks, pressure vessels, and various parts for industrial equipment. The surface quality, while not as refined as cold rolled, is perfectly adequate for applications where aesthetics aren't the primary concern or where further processing like painting or galvanizing will occur. The cost-efficiency of producing hot rolled coil in large volumes makes it an unbeatable choice for these heavy-duty applications. Navigating the Market: Pricing, Demand, and Supply
Understanding the market for US Midwest domestic hot rolled coil steel is like trying to solve a complex puzzle, but it's super important for anyone involved in manufacturing or construction. The pricing of HRC isn't just pulled out of thin air; it's influenced by a whole bunch of interconnected factors that can make prices swing wildly. First off, raw material costs are a huge driver. We're talking about the price of iron ore and scrap metal, which are the primary ingredients. If iron ore prices spike globally, you can bet that hot rolled coil steel prices will follow suit. Energy costs are another massive factor. Steelmaking is an incredibly energy-intensive process, so fluctuations in natural gas or electricity prices directly impact production costs and, consequently, market prices. Labor costs, too, play a significant role, especially in a region like the US Midwest with its established workforce and unionized labor.
Then there's the whole logistics side of things – transporting raw materials to the mills and then finished US Midwest domestic hot rolled coil steel to customers. Rising fuel prices or transportation bottlenecks can add a serious premium. Beyond these internal costs, external forces like global demand for steel, particularly from major economies like China, can create competitive pressures or draw away raw materials, impacting domestic supply. Speaking of supply, import duties and tariffs are massive shapers of the domestic market. When the US imposes tariffs on imported steel, it makes domestic steel more competitive, often leading to higher prices for US Midwest domestic hot rolled coil steel. Conversely, easing tariffs can increase competition and potentially drive prices down. Domestic demand is equally critical. A booming construction sector or a robust automotive industry will create strong demand for HRC, pushing prices up. Conversely, an economic slowdown can lead to decreased demand and softer prices. Inventory levels also matter; if distributors and manufacturers are sitting on large stockpiles, they're less likely to buy, creating downward price pressure, and vice-versa. Lead times – how long it takes to get an order – are also a key indicator of market tightness. Shorter lead times often signal ample supply, while extended lead times suggest high demand and potentially rising prices. The Road Ahead: Challenges & Opportunities
Looking down the road, the US Midwest domestic hot rolled coil steel industry faces a mixed bag of challenges and some truly exciting opportunities. It's not always smooth sailing, guys, but there's a lot of innovation happening. On the challenge front, environmental regulations are becoming increasingly stringent. Steel mills, by their nature, are energy-intensive and can have a significant environmental footprint. Meeting new emissions standards and investing in greener technologies requires substantial capital, which can drive up production costs for hot rolled coil steel. Then there's the ever-present shadow of global competition. Even with tariffs, competition from lower-cost producers abroad can put pressure on domestic prices and market share. Rising input costs, beyond just raw materials and energy, also include things like specialized equipment and maintenance, which are constant factors in maintaining large-scale steel operations.
Another significant challenge, not just for steel but across many industrial sectors, is labor shortages and the need for a skilled workforce. As older generations of steelworkers retire, there's a constant need to train new talent capable of operating increasingly sophisticated and automated mills. This requires investment in education and training programs. However, for every challenge, there's often an opportunity, and the US Midwest domestic hot rolled coil steel sector is ripe with them. One of the biggest drivers is potential infrastructure spending. If the US government commits to rebuilding roads, bridges, and other critical infrastructure, demand for domestic steel, particularly HRC, could skyrocket. This would provide a massive boost to Midwest mills. There's also a growing trend towards 'reshoring' or 'nearshoring' manufacturing. Companies are increasingly looking to bring production back to the US or closer to home to mitigate supply chain risks. This creates a powerful incentive to use US Midwest domestic hot rolled coil steel, ensuring reliability and supporting local economies.
Sustainability is another huge opportunity. The drive towards 'green steel' – produced with lower carbon emissions, perhaps using hydrogen or electric arc furnaces powered by renewables – is gaining momentum. Midwest mills that invest in these cleaner technologies could position themselves as leaders in a future where environmental stewardship is paramount. Advanced manufacturing techniques, including smart factories and increased automation, are also making domestic production more efficient and competitive. Innovations in steel alloys themselves, creating lighter, stronger, or more specialized grades of hot rolled coil steel, also open up new markets and applications.
